Artisanal gold mining is actually among the leading causes of global mercury pollution ahead of coal-fired power plants When mercury enters the atmosphere or reaches rivers lakes and oceans it can travel across great distances About 70 percent of the mercury deposited in the United States is from international sources

Apr 24 2017Mining operations often contaminate the soil with toxic heavy metals and acids Acids can lower the pH of the soil preventing plants and soil microorganisms from thriving and can also react with various minerals in the soil that are required by plants such as calcium and magnesium

Artisanal and Small-Scale Mining (ASM) ASM is a collective term embracing both small scale and artisanal mining It covers formal or informal mining which is characterised by low capital intensity and high labour intensity and relatively simple methods for exploration extraction and processing

Sep 08 2018At a time in Nigeria between 1903 and 1940 ASM operations dominated the mining in Nigeria and up till now there is still a substantial dominance of Artisanal and Small Mining Artisanal and Small-scale mining accounts for over 90% of solid mining in the country

Coastal and inland mining (removal of overburden such as sand and soil to find diamonds) Marine mining (excavation of diamonds from the seabed) Diamond mining on a non-industrial scale is undertaken involving individuals families and communities and using the most basic equipment such as sieves and pans – this is known as artisanal mining
